FreeBMD has an awful lot of missing and incorrect records even for the years where it claims to be 100% complete. It is especially poor with marriage records. It does have a very handy option to drill down into the areas making up a registration district. It is a pity that this option is not better used. |

If you know where the child/children were likely to be born you can search freebmd.org.uk up to about mid 1960s using mothers maiden name, eg Jones/Jones births but if it is a common name it may not be possible to narrow down. If it is likely to be after 1960s you may have to look on Ancestry etc. |
